141 Notice to be provided on removal of number plates
(1) If the sheriff or a police officer removes the number plates from a motor vehicle under section 140, the sheriff must—
(a) attach to the windscreen of the motor vehicle a notice that states—
(i) that the number plates have been removed because the registered operator of the motor vehicle is a person against whom one or more enforcement warrants have been issued; and
(ii) the registration number of the motor vehicle; and
(iii) the contact details of the sheriff; and
(b) notify the Director of the removal.
S. 141(2) inserted by No. 29/2016 s. 36.
(2) A person must not remove, other than in accordance with this Part, a notice attached to a windscreen under subsection (1).
